When you are working with JMS (connecting with target appl)
if both the(Primary and secondary) server goes down what
will happen? and same for HTTP also? Thanks in advance...
Answers were Sorted based on User's Feedback
Answer / simi
In case of http there will be loss of messages, where as in jms, if durable subscription, persistent delivery exist then no loss of messages happen, when the servers come back.

Answer / kaushal
If Primary & stand by (FT) EMS is on same machine and if machine is crashed then messages will lost. If only EMS is stopped then persist data will be available in pending state and once EMS goes up data is processed. But again we need to set one more property nonfailsafe while creating queue & topic and have set them Global in-case of Load balancing concept.
